Located along the Snake River in eastern Idaho, Idaho Falls combines natural beauty with modern convenience. The city's River Walk features miles of paved trails where residents can enjoy views of the city's namesake falls while walking, running, or cycling. The rental market remains stable, with one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,212, reflecting a 1.8% increase over the past year. The downtown area features local shops and cultural attractions like the Museum of Idaho, while the Numbered Streets neighborhood offers easy access to Kate Curley Park and the Wesley W. Deist Aquatic Center.
Idaho Falls serves as eastern Idaho's center for healthcare, commerce, and technology, anchored by the Idaho National Laboratory. The College of Eastern Idaho provides educational opportunities for residents. The city's location, just hours from Yellowstone and Grand Teton National Parks, makes weekend adventures easily accessible.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
